// Confidence-calibration analytics card model (#2192). UI-side mirror of the Calibration / CalibrationBin
// shapes from src/review/ops.ts surfaced on the operator-dashboard payload.

export type CalibrationBin = {
label: string;
minConfidence: number;
maxConfidence: number;
sampleSize: number;
keptCount: number;
revertedCount: number;
keptRate: number | null;
};

/** Mirror of src/review/ops.ts Calibration for the analytics card. */
export type GateCalibration = {
currentFloor: number;
mergedCount: number;
revertedCount: number;
keptAvgConfidence: number | null;
revertedMaxConfidence: number | null;
recommendedFloor: number | null;
note: string;
bins: CalibrationBin[];
};

export function formatConfidencePct(value: number | null): string {
return value === null ? "—" : `${Math.round(value * 100)}%`;
}

export function calibrationHasSamples(calibration: GateCalibration): boolean {
return calibration.bins.some((bin) => bin.sampleSize > 0);
}

/** Kept-rate curve values for TrendChart — empty-sample bins read as 0 on the chart axis. */
export function calibrationTrendValues(bins: CalibrationBin[]): number[] {
return bins.map((bin) => (bin.keptRate === null ? 0 : bin.keptRate * 100));
}

export function calibrationStatus(calibration: GateCalibration): {
tone: "ready" | "warn" | "info";
label: string;
} {
if (!calibrationHasSamples(calibration)) {
return { tone: "info", label: "no merge samples" };
}
if (calibration.recommendedFloor !== null) {
return { tone: "warn", label: "raise confidence floor" };
}
return { tone: "ready", label: "floor adequate" };
}

import { render, screen } from "@testing-library/react";
import { describe, expect, it } from "vitest";

import { CalibrationCard } from "@/components/site/app-panels/calibration-card";
import {
calibrationHasSamples,
calibrationStatus,
calibrationTrendValues,
type GateCalibration,
} from "@/components/site/app-panels/calibration-card-model";

function emptyBins() {
return [
{
label: "50–60%",
minConfidence: 0.5,
maxConfidence: 0.6,
sampleSize: 0,
keptCount: 0,
revertedCount: 0,
keptRate: null,
},
{
label: "60–70%",
minConfidence: 0.6,
maxConfidence: 0.7,
sampleSize: 0,
keptCount: 0,
revertedCount: 0,
keptRate: null,
},
{
label: "70–80%",
minConfidence: 0.7,
maxConfidence: 0.8,
sampleSize: 0,
keptCount: 0,
revertedCount: 0,
keptRate: null,
},
{
label: "80–90%",
minConfidence: 0.8,
maxConfidence: 0.9,
sampleSize: 0,
keptCount: 0,
revertedCount: 0,
keptRate: null,
},
{
label: "90–100%",
minConfidence: 0.9,
maxConfidence: 1,
sampleSize: 0,
keptCount: 0,
revertedCount: 0,
keptRate: null,
},
];
}

function calibration(overrides: Partial<GateCalibration> = {}): GateCalibration {
return {
currentFloor: 0.9,
mergedCount: 0,
revertedCount: 0,
keptAvgConfidence: null,
revertedMaxConfidence: null,
recommendedFloor: null,
note: "No reverted auto-merges — the current floor looks adequate.",
bins: emptyBins(),
...overrides,
};
}

describe("calibrationStatus", () => {
it("returns info when every bin is empty (no merge samples arm)", () => {
expect(calibrationStatus(calibration())).toEqual({ tone: "info", label: "no merge samples" });
expect(calibrationHasSamples(calibration())).toBe(false);
});

it("returns warn when recommendedFloor is present (above-current-floor arm)", () => {
expect(
calibrationStatus(
calibration({
recommendedFloor: 0.94,
bins: [
{
label: "90–100%",
minConfidence: 0.9,
maxConfidence: 1,
sampleSize: 2,
keptCount: 1,
revertedCount: 1,
keptRate: 0.5,
},
],
}),
),
).toEqual({ tone: "warn", label: "raise confidence floor" });
});

it("returns ready when there are samples but no floor change is recommended", () => {
expect(
calibrationStatus(
calibration({
bins: [
{
label: "90–100%",
minConfidence: 0.9,
maxConfidence: 1,
sampleSize: 3,
keptCount: 3,
revertedCount: 0,
keptRate: 1,
},
],
}),
),
).toEqual({ tone: "ready", label: "floor adequate" });
});
});

describe("calibrationTrendValues", () => {
it("maps null keptRate bins to 0 for the chart axis", () => {
expect(calibrationTrendValues(emptyBins())).toEqual([0, 0, 0, 0, 0]);
});

it("scales kept rates to percentage points for TrendChart", () => {
expect(
calibrationTrendValues([
{
label: "80–90%",
minConfidence: 0.8,
maxConfidence: 0.9,
sampleSize: 2,
keptCount: 2,
revertedCount: 0,
keptRate: 1,
},
{
label: "90–100%",
minConfidence: 0.9,
maxConfidence: 1,
sampleSize: 2,
keptCount: 1,
revertedCount: 1,
keptRate: 0.5,
},
]),
).toEqual([100, 50]);
});
});
